Hospitality industry veterans, Max Trujillo and Matthew Weiss, get behind the scenes of North Carolina's burgeoning food and beverage culture. Hear from local chefs, Sommelier's, distillers, farmers, brewers and the whole lot of them in the NC F&B podcast.

    The Ideal episode about Ideal's Sandwiches... Get in Line...

    This episode of the North Carolina Food and Beverage Podcast, hosted by Max Trujillo, highlights the return of the 'Bubbles and Brisket' event for its fifth year, scheduled for Saturday, June 7th. The event will feature around ten chefs, multiple bars, and a variety of beverages, including sparkling wines, beers, and potentially a cash bar for full-strength drinks.  Get Tickets HERE In this episode of the North Carolina Food and Beverage Podcast, host Max Trujillo is excited to talk about delis, sandwiches, and the story behind Ideals Deli Market Gourmet. Featuring business partners Ian Bracken and Paul Chirico, Max dives into their backgrounds, their inspirations from New York-style delis, and the journey of creating Ideals in Durham, North Carolina. With nostalgic anecdotes, they discuss the growth of their business, their unique approach to making fresh sandwiches, and creating a strong community presence without traditional marketing. Banter includes the emotional connections to deli aromas, the specifics of their menu, and humorous takes on topics like PB&J sandwiches and health inspections. The episode wraps up with a focus on their highly successful, beloved sandwiches and a call to visit their market for unique items.     A Pasta Passion Kneading to Get Out at Figulina

    In this engaging episode of the North Carolina Food and Beverage Podcast, host Max Trujillo interviews Chef David Ellis of Figulina, a newly nominated James Beard Award contender for Best New Restaurant in America. Chef Ellis shares his journey from Stoke-on-Trent, England, through various culinary adventures around the world, including his impactful experiences in Raleigh and his pivotal role at Ashley Christensen’s Poole's Diner. They discuss the inspiration and dedication behind Figulina's artisanal pasta, made fresh daily in an open kitchen for guests to observe. Figulina, located in Raleigh's former Humble Pie space, focuses on creative, scratch-made pasta dishes that transcend traditional Italian cuisine. The episode highlights Chef Ellis’s philosophy, commitment to texture and balance in his dishes, and the exciting provisions section selling fresh pasta and sauces. With insights into the potential expansion of this section and the future vision for Figulina, this conversation captures Chef Ellis’s passion for culinary artistry and his integration into Raleigh’s vibrant food community. Chef Ellis’s story is a testament to following one's culinary dreams and the immersive, heartfelt experiences that shape a successful restaurant.
